How did you decide on the layout of your office? You may not have put too much thought into this area of your business and you may even have found that you pretty much left things as you found them when you moved into the premises. Now could be a good time to give things a little more thought.

mediaimage
It's amazing how much the layout of an office can have an impact on the whole dynamic of your business. The thing to remember is that the way in which people and facilities are arranged will have a practical impact on the daily office routine. It may also have an influence on how individual members of staff perform.

I've heard it said that some workplaces have a real energy and a positive atmosphere. Visitors are immediately impressed and there's a general feeling that a space is provided where good things get done. You should be looking to creating a similar impact for visitors and also for your staff members. It's important that such a positive vibe should exist.

If people simply don't have the tools that are required to get a job done,Think About The Layout Of Your Office Articles then there can be a tendency for them to become unhappy. There may be a feeling that they are being held back and it's easy to see how frustrations can grow. This is clearly a situation that you should be looking to avoid.

When you think about your surroundings, you may feel that everything is pretty good. There is, however, a danger to be found here. You may be making the mistake of assuming that everyone else must be happy, since you are. You may discover, however, that your own impressions don't match those held by others. Of course, you'll need to ask around in order to find out more.

You may feel that there are some elements of the building that simply can't be changed. Depending upon the premises and whether you own them, this may well be true. But it's extremely likely that you will be able to make significant changes. You'll be able to choose where people sit and what equipment is made available.

I always feel that it's important that you should look to demonstrate that every individual employee is valued. It's particularly important that you don't create the impression that some are being favoured, or that others are being ignored. As part of this process, you'll need to consider the motivation levels of individuals.

It may also help, in some instances, to get an independent view. You'll discover that there are specialists in this area who are able to take a look at an office design and to make changes. You may find that it's useful to make use of such services, in order to really deal with all of the challenges that might be faced.

A better office environment can have significant benefits for everyone involved in the business, including the owner.
